Environmental Impact Assessment (EIA)
An Environmental Impact Assessment is a procedure and an environmental decision support tool. The EIA process provides information on the likely impacts of development projects and provides a procedure for ensuring that the likely effects of the development on the environment are understood and taken into account in the planning and design process.
EIA must be carried out for certain types of project while in other cases may be necessary if significant effects on the environment are likely. As part of the EIA an Ecology chapter is required to support the Environmental Statement (ES).
